entry description
Is a series of photographs showing the dramatic fight of Silesian firefighters after a gas explosion in a three-story house in Szczyrk.On December 4, 2019, all of Poland held its breath for a moment, hoping to save anyone from the multigenerated family.
The photos show the enormous scale of the damage and the hard work of the firefighters; the rescue operation was hindered by a long-lasting fire of the collapsed structure. The high temperature of the rubble made it impossible for the rescue dogs to work and it was therefore necessary to search manually.
We all believed, fighting to the end, that we would be able to find living people.
about the photographer
Piotr Zwarycz - officer of the State Fire Service with 18 years of experience, altitude rescuer,cave climber, scuba diver, skydiver, motorboat, photographer, documentary
filmmaker. Winner and finalist of competitions, among others Grand Press
Photo, Silesian Press Photography, Amundsen Photo Award, National
Geographic Grand Photo Contest, Chromatic Awards, ND Photographer of The
Year 2019. Author of many photo albums and documentary projects in Poland
and abroad, including the mission of Polish firefighters in Sweden.
